Home Staging Tips for Sellers in Portland OR: Enhance your Kitchen

If you're selling your home in Portland Oregon you need to stage it to make it appealing to potential buyers.  Here's a home staging tip:  make your kitchen look like a great place to entertain your family & friends.  People often think of the kitchen area as the "heart of the home" and a place where family gathers to share good food & conversation.  Adding color and some food items often helps buyers imagine how it would feel to live in, and enjoy, your kitchen.

Needless to say, first your kitchen must be gleaming, sparking clean!  Don't forget the major appliances need to shine, inside & out.
